Ryan walked into TFH early the next morning, frustrated with the situation.They couldn’t find out any more information about Keely’s “abduction.”
There was considerable speculation in the original report that she was mistaken.Another idea was the insinuation that she was throwing a fit.They claimed that she’d had a fight with her parents.There was no basis for this, just a rumor from one of her friends.
But something was bothering him about it.Keely said she wasn’t feeling well after having a snack.She was also reportedly confused by some of the simple questions at first.The EMTs took her vitals, but the cops didn’t order a blood test.The investigation was shoddy at best.
Maya trotted over to Rami to get her pets in for the morning.His partner had always been aloof to most of his teammates back in LA.He should have known that the team he worked with was dirty when she wouldn’t even let them pet her.Maya was a good judge of character.
“Hey,” Ryan said.“Have you seen Charity?”
He shook his head, and the elevators dinged.Drew strode out.“Hey, Ryan.I heard you wanted info on those earlier abductions.Charity has an appointment this morning, so she had me pull them in and compare them.You were right.The five who survived all reported the same thing.Eating or drinking something, and then they felt funny.”
“What are you thinking?”Rami asked.
“I think they were all drugged.They were all in malls where teens congregated once upon a time.They all had some kind of food or drink before being abducted.”
“Keely?”Rami asked.
He nodded.“Thanks for the update, Drew.”
“No worries.Ping me if you need anything.Charity will be back after lunch today.”
“You’re thinking they were roofied?”
He nodded.“It would be easy to target all of them.They were preteens or teens, just hanging out with their friends.”
“But what does that have to do with this?”
He sighed, frustration filling the sound.“Not sure.It’s just an odd thing.”
Kap and Nikki walked in at the same time, chatting.When they saw Rami and Ryan, they walked over.
“Do we know if the boss is in?”Ryan asked.
“He’s in some kind of closed-door team leader meeting.”
Ryan nodded.
“What’s up?”Nikki asked.
“Ryan thinks the kidnapped kids could have been drugged,” Rami said.
“That would make it easier,” Nikki said.“You think there’s a connection?”
“Not sure.It’s just odd that Keely was at two different crimes, both of which seemed to be about her.”
Kap was eyeing him.“I get that you have a thing for her, but what do you have to tell you this is about her?She survived.Everyone else is either dead or missing.”
